
HENSLEY, Virginia, age 90, died on Saturday, June 18, 2011, at home in the care of her family. Virginia had been ill since a fall and surgery in May of 2010. Virginia was born into the Bordynowski family in DuBois, PA, on April 6, 1921.
She grew up on a farm surrounded by a loving family of 5 sisters and 3 brothers, all of whom predeceased her. After working in the factories during World War II, she bought a new car and travelled around the U.S. as a waitress. She ended up in Florida and fell in love with the state. She married her husband Charles and settled in Miami Beach where both of her children were born. After she and Charles separated in 1961, she moved to Chicago to raise her children and worked at George Diamonds Steakhouse. In 1969, she returned to her beloved Florida and bought a home in Orlando. She was hired as a server at Gary’s Duck Inn where she worked for the next 20 years. After her son Charles died in 1987 Virginia retired in 1988. She enjoyed her retirement helping to raise her grandsons and working in her yard and garden with her much loved plants and flowers.
Virginia is survived by her daughter Kathleen Bennett, her son-in-law Richard Bennett, and her grandsons Richard Lee Bennett and Daniel Charles Bennett. She was also a stepmother to Andrew Hensley and Kenneth Hensley. Her stepdaughter Janet Mead died in 2006. Virginia is also survived by many loving nieces and nephews.
